This was a bit cheesy at times, but overall a quick and fun read. I really liked Winnie and her sisters, and Winnie’s friends Kavya and Taran. It took some time for Mat to grow on me, but ultimately he did. I still don’t love him and lowkey wish that Winnie and Taran had been endgame, but I do think he and Winnie make a cute couple. And, minor though these things are, I liked that Winnie plays with a Nerf gun and that one of my favorite movies, To All The Boys I’ve Loved Before, was mentioned. Recommended for fans of the fake dating trope and romcoms.
